KIKER v. ESTEP

Civ. A. No. C75-1027A.

444 F.Supp. 563 (1978)

Laura W. KIKER v. Joseph A. ESTEP and Civil Air Patrol.

United States District Court, N. D. Georgia, Atlanta Division.

January 25, 1978.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

J. Wayne Pierce, Hurt, Richardson, Garner, Todd & Cadenhead, Atlanta, Ga., for plaintiff.

Robert M. Travis, E. A. Simpson, Jr., Powell, Goldstein, Frazer & Murphy, Glover McGhee, Swift, Currie, McGhee & Hiers, Atlanta, Ga., for defendant.


ORDER

HAROLD L. MURPHY, District Judge.

This case arises out of the March 23, 1974 crash of a Cessna 337 aircraft near McRae, Georgia. The crash occurred during a simulated search and rescue mission conducted by the Georgia wing of the Civil Air Patrol. The defendants are Joseph A.
